引言

本文围绕“比特币经典(BGH)钱包 TP”这一概念性钱包模块,进行系统性、工程化的深入讲解。内容覆盖与以太坊生态互通时可采用的 Vyper 合约、交易同步策略、防旁路攻击措施、高科技数据管理方法、未来数字化创新方向以及市场监测与风控实践。
一、BGH 钱包 TP 的定位与架构
BGH 钱包 TP(Transaction Processor/Trustless Proxy 的混合概念)定位为轻节点友好、隐私增强并具备跨链扩展能力的钱包模块。其架构分为:网络层(P2P、Tor/I2P 支持)、同步层(SPV/compact block/merkle proof)、交易构造层(UTXO 管理、Coin Selection)、签名与密钥层(HD/BIP32、硬件隔离)以及外部桥接层(与 EVM 链的智能合约交互)。
二、Vyper 在跨链互操作中的角色

Vyper 是一种面向 EVM 的简洁安全的合约语言。BGH 钱包在与以太坊或 L2 交互时,可使用 Vyper 编写桥接合约以实现:跨链证明验证、锁定-铸造(lock-mint)逻辑、简化的中继器控制合约。Vyper 的设计利于形式化审计和避免复杂语法带来的漏洞,适合实现最小权限的桥接合约与治理逻辑。
三、交易同步策略
- 轻客户端同步:采用 SPV 证明与紧凑区块(BIP152)混合方案,在带宽受限场景下提供完整性保证。
- 增量同步与差分传播:通过 merkle proof 与 txlist diff 减少重复数据传输;结合本地持久化(如 RocksDB)缓存区块头与 UTXO 索引。
- 实时性优化:采用预取(prefetch)与并行验证队列,加速 mempool 中交易的双花检测与替换手续费(RBF)处理。
四、防旁路攻击(side-channel)措施
- 常量时间密码学实现:签名与解密等核心算法使用常量时间库,避免时间侧信道泄露私钥信息。
- 隔离执行环境:在可信执行环境(TEE)或硬件钱包中进行私钥操作;对不可信主机使用交易签名隔离与逐字节随机填充。
- 噪声注入与流量混淆:网络层使用连接复用、延迟抖动与流量填充,防止通过流量特征识别用户行为。
- 内存与电磁防护:减少长期驻留敏感数据、及时擦除内存,并在硬件设计中考虑电磁泄露缓解。
五、高科技数据管理
- 加密存储与分层索引:静态数据采用全盘加密(AES-GCM),UTXO 索引与标签系统采用可验证摘要(Merkle)以支持审计。
- 隐私增强的数据处理:对可导出分析数据采用差分隐私策略,必要时使用安全多方计算(MPC)或同态加密进行联合风控计算。
- 可追溯的日志与审计链:重要事件与策略变更上链或写入不可篡改日志(append-only ledger),并结合签名保证源头不可抵赖。
- 数据生命周期管理:对历史交易快照、缓存与索引实施分级存储(热/温/冷),自动清理策略与链上/链下备份。
六、未来数字化创新方向
- 模块化钱包与插件化策略:将签名器、CoinJoin、气费管理器、跨链桥分离为可插拔模块,便于演进与社区审计。
- 与 DeFi 与身份层的深度融合:通过可验证凭证(VC)、去中心化身份(DID)与 Vyper/合约桥接实现资产通用化与权限管理。
- 零知识与可证明隐私:将 zk-rollup 与 zk-proofs 融入轻客户端验证流程,减少对中继方的信任并提升隐私保护。
- AI 驱动的用户体验:利用模型预测手续费、内存池拥堵与最优打包策略,同时保持模型可解释与数据最小化。
七、市场监测与风控实践
- 链上指标与交易监测:实时采集 UTXO 流向、异常大额转账、地址群聚变化等链上信号,结合时间序列分析识别异常。
- 价格与流动性喂价整合:汇聚多家中心化交易所与去中心化协议价格,再用鲁棒统计与仲裁机制(median、truncated mean)生成稳健喂价。
- 风险评分与策略:针对地址、交易和合约设置动态风险评分,基于 ML 模型识别洗钱、攻击或闪电贷风险,并在钱包端提供交互式警告。
结论与建议
BGH 钱包 TP 的目标是把隐私、安全与跨链能力在轻客户端场景下实现平衡。工程实施要点包括使用 Vyper 编写最小可信合约、采用混合同步策略以兼顾带宽与完整性、在签名与执行路径上抵御旁路攻击、用加密和差分隐私保护数据,并构建覆盖链上与市场层面的监测体系。面向未来,模块化设计、零知识集成与可解释 AI 将是推动钱包演进的关键方向。开发者应优先做安全优先的设计、可审计的合约以及面向隐私的数据策略;用户应优先选择具有硬件隔离与强隐私保护的钱包实现。
评论
Crypto小白
文章通俗又专业,尤其是防旁路攻击部分很实用。
Evan88
对 Vyper 在跨链桥中的角色描述得很清晰,受益匪浅。
晴天码农
高科技数据管理那节给了不少工程实现思路,值得参考。
链上观察者
市场监测和风控的融合是关键,建议补充具体的开源工具链。